Move Your Body to Heal Your Spirit
Moving your body is one of the fastest ways to connect with your spirit. When you stretch, dance, walk, or even breathe deeply, you send signals to your brain that say: “I’m here. I’m alive. I care about myself.”
Physical activity releases feel-good chemicals in your brain. It also clears stuck energy from your body. Have you ever felt better after a long walk or a fun dance session? That’s because movement shakes out the stress and makes room for joy.
You don’t need fancy workouts. You just need to move in ways that feel good. Yoga, stretching, hiking, swimming — anything that gets you out of your head and into your body. As your body feels stronger, your spirit feels freer.
Feed Your Body, Calm Your Mind
What you eat affects how you think and feel. Junk food might taste good for a minute, but it often leaves your body tired and your mind foggy. If you want to align your body and spirit, start with your plate.

Choose Foods That Give You Energy
Think of food like fuel. Whole grains, fruits, vegetables, nuts, seeds, and clean proteins help your body work better. These foods don’t just give you energy — they also support your mood, your focus, and your spiritual clarity.
Try to eat foods that come from nature. The less processed, the better. Your body knows how to handle real food. And your spirit benefits too — because when your body feels good, your mood improves, and your mind gets clearer.
Drink Water Like It’s Magic
Water is the simplest, most powerful healing tool. Every cell in your body needs it. When you’re dehydrated, your energy drops, your mood dips, and your spirit feels sluggish. Drink water throughout the day — not just when you’re thirsty.
Try keeping a fun water bottle nearby. Add fruit slices for flavor. And remember: when your body is hydrated, your thoughts flow more easily and your spirit feels more vibrant.
Eat Mindfully and Slowly
Don’t just eat — enjoy. Sit down, breathe, and really taste your food. Eating slowly helps your body digest better and your mind feel calmer. It also reminds you to be present, which is a big part of alignment.
When you eat with awareness, you connect your physical needs with your spiritual intention. Mealtimes become moments of peace instead of rushed routines.
